This magazine brings you the best of embroidery from Fall 1994.
Featured Designs in this issue are:
1. Victorian Broach Receiver - Stitch a beautiful Victorian-style broach Receiver indicative of Lauren Guarnieri's style, with beads, ribbons and special fibers to tickle your fancy.
2. Playroom Grille - When most people think of Frank Lolyd Wright, they think of architecture - of the numerous buildings he created during his lifetime - and perhaps of the furniture and accessories he designed throughout his career. but when Pat Henek of Heartland House Designs in Oak Park Illinois, thinks of Frank Lloyd Wright, she thinks of cross stitch.
3. Sampler Afghan;Part 3 -The sun filters through this music room, highlighting the next installment of our continuing afghan.
4. Harvest Delight - The beauty of fall is in the bounty it brings to all of us. Our Harvest Mirror, designed by Polly Carbonari , is a wonderful tribute to nature's splendor that you can enjoy all year long.
5. Fruits of the Harvest - A heartfelt design of our favorite fruits.
6. Fallen World Sampler - Oh, how appealing an apple can be! Our Fallen world Sampler reminds us of the temptation Adam and Eve faced in the Garden of Eden, which was a frequent motif in early samplers.
7. Tribute to French Impressionism - "Let us go forth to study beautiful nature..." begins this exquisite needles painting by needles artist Janelle Giese.
8. Victorian Berlin Work Pinholder - Berlin Work was the pastime of fashionable Victorian needlewoman.
9. Autumn Acorn -Nothing is more delightful than watching the squirrels begin their fall dance as they scurry about in the oak leaves, gathering nuts for the long winter ahead. Janelle Giese has captured this favorite motif and added lovely metallic thread and silks.
10. Bargello Sewing Case; Part 2 - In this issue we will finish the front of the sewing purse.
11. Classic Hardanger Sampler; Part 2 - As fall bursts forth with its glorious golds and rusts, it's time to complete our Classic Hadanger Sampler.
12. Floral Jewelry Set - Whether you're dressing to hear your favorite tenor or preparing for gala holiday parties ahead, this jewelry trio will make a stunning addition to your wardrobe.
13. Miniature Masterppieces - Our three tiny samplers are sure to help your house become a cozy home. Quick to stitch, they make wonderful gifts, too!
